JavaScript實現打字效果的例子

網上有一個jQuery外掛程式 Typed.js ,它可以實現類比逐個字元輸入的效果。本帖使用Js+css實現這個效果。要輸出的句子:<p id="my_string" hidden>HelloJavaScript.</p>上面元素的屬性為hidden。JavaScript:<script>    letcursor = "<span>|</span>"; 

javascript通過兩點經緯度擷取距離例子

首先,百度地圖api裡面有擷取經緯度的方法,直接用://擷取經緯度            var city_lng = '';            var city_lat =

javascript中利用地圖API實現定位

話不多說,直接上代碼<pre>//         百度地圖API功能var geolocation = new BMap.Geolocation();geolocation.getCurrentPosition(function(r){    if(this.getStatus() ==

JavaScript擷取url的querystring參數的例子

一. 擷取url的querystring參數擷取url的querystring參數的兩種方法如下:1.1 方法一:正則匹配//擷取url中的參數function getQueryString(name) {    var reg = new RegExp("(^|&)" + name + "=([^&]*)(&|$)", i); // 匹配目標參數    var

javascript 頁面列印程式碼

這裡我只貼出我的js部分代碼。。。。html代碼注意的主要就是把需要列印的部分放在"<!--startprint1-->"   <!--endprint1-->"之間即可  代碼如下複製代碼 var bdhtml=window.document.body.innerHTML;這裡擷取一下列印前的整個頁面    function

JavaScript基礎知識之變數的類型

這就意味著JavaScript的變數可以存放任何類型的值。例如,下例中將一個變數複製給整數,然後將一個boolean值直接賦值給它,這是完全合法的:x=100;x=true;雖然這些在JavaScript中合法,但是熟知C、C++、Java的人會發現,這樣的賦值咋編程中是絕對不能出現的。不過正是由於JavaScript的這種缺少類型的規則,是的JavaScript在必要時刻可以快速、自動的完成兩種不同類型的轉換。例如,在前面的例子中已經可以看到,如果一個數值和字串串連,只需要將兩個不同的變數或者

Javascript美化input=file檔案上傳控制項

【執行個體名稱】JS實現檔案上傳一次性完成【執行個體描述】預設的HTML控制項file可以實現檔案的上傳,但必須經過選擇檔案和單擊上傳按鈕兩個步驟。本例學習如何?一步上傳檔案的操作。例子  代碼如下 複製代碼 <html xmlns="http://www.w3.org/1999/xhtml" >

javascript中undefined 與 null 的區別

其實標題裡面我已經列出了JavaScript中所有的"空值"和"假值",除了boolean值本身就是true和false這兩種情況外,其它資料類型的"空值"主要是undefined和defined這兩大類。這些空值的類型分別是:  代碼如下複製代碼  typeof(undefined) == 'undefined' typeof(null) ==

javascript實現自動切換與點擊切換的例子

下面這段是html的代碼先把整個html放了來  代碼如下複製代碼 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.111cn.net /T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"&

javascript擷取某個月份(js每月天數,當月天數)的天數

目標:擷取2014/4月份的天數  代碼如下複製代碼   //構造一個日期對象:  var  day = new Date(2014,4,0);   //擷取天數:  var daycount = day.getDate(); 另外再給此例子  代碼如下複製代碼 //方法二function DayNumOfMonth(Year,Month){    Month--; &

javascript擷取select的值全解

擷取顯示的漢字document.getElementById(“bigclass”).options[window.document.getElementById("bigclass").selectedIndex].text擷取資料庫中的idwindow.document.getElementById(“bigclass”).value擷取select組分配的索引idwindow.document.getElementById

JavaScript中eval() 函數用法詳解

定義和用法 eval() 函數可計算某個字串,並執行其中的的 JavaScript 代碼。文法 eval(string) 參數 描述 string 必需。要計算的字串,其中含有要計算的 JavaScript 運算式或要執行的語句。 傳回值 通過計算 string 得到的值(如果有的話)。說明 該方法只接受原始字串作為參數,如果 string 參數不是原始字串,那麼該方法將不作任何改變地返回。因此請不要為 eval() 函數傳遞 String 對象來作為參數。如果試圖覆蓋 eval 屬性或把

javascript中事件隊列機制綁定事件詳解

一、使用addEventListener()或attachEvent()添加的匿名函數無法移除。  代碼如下複製代碼 var oBtn = document.getElementById('btn'); oBtn.addEventListener('click',function(){    alert('button is

javascript動態更改文字框 文本域 下拉框的屬性

首先,控制input,與textarea唯讀屬性是 readonly在js中 可以這樣去改變,這裡要注意js中O要大寫 readOnly  代碼如下複製代碼 <script type="text/javascript"> //按TagName得到input標籤數組 var inputList =

javaScript操作cookie的函數

 代碼如下複製代碼 function set_cookie(key,val){    if(!key || !val)        return false;    document.cookie = key+"="+val;    return true;}function

javascript設為首頁與加入收藏代碼

 代碼如下複製代碼 // JavaScript Document// 加入收藏 <a onclick=”AddFavorite(window.location,document.title)”>加入收藏</a>function AddFavorite(sURL, sTitle){try{window.external.addFavorite(sURL, sTitle);}catch

javascript數組與對象中json資料詳解

比如下面這個user對象:  代碼如下複製代碼 function user(n, a){    this.name = n;    this.age = a;    this.toString = function() {        return "Name:" + this.name +

javascript超級彈窗 瀏覽阻止不了js彈窗代碼

這真的是彈窗最終奧義哦,噗~,以前曾寫過一篇“終極彈窗解決方案,人類再也無法阻止彈窗了!”,這個終極版居然還是有漏洞,無奈只能另尋方法,連題目都不知道該如何擬定了,只好寫一篇“人類再再也無法阻止彈窗了!”,你造麼,我真不是來賣萌好麼=

javascript中apply()和call()方法使用筆記

call()和apply()的第一個參數都是要調用的函數的對象,在函數體內這一參數是關鍵字this的值。call()的剩餘參數是傳遞給要調用的函數的值。結構如下:call([thisObj[,arg1[, arg2[, [,.argN]]]]])call()方法第一個參數與apply()方法相同,但傳遞給函數的參數必須列舉出來  代碼如下複製代碼 <script type="text/javascript"> function Box(

javascript中父子頁面跨iframe通訊

parent javascript:  代碼如下複製代碼 // parent// 存取方法window.frames["childFrame"].callChild();// 訪問元素var child = document.getElementById("childFrame").contentWindow.document;child.getElementById('div').innerHTML = "我從父頁面過來的!&

總頁數: 3271 1 .... 1707 1708 1709 1710 1711 .... 3271 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.